Flask SqlAlchemy 2表连接:如何检索具有两个对象的行

时间:2014-02-28 16:01:04

标签: python join sqlalchemy flask

我有以下加入:

user = User.query.join(UserEmail).filter_by(address = js['email'].lower()).first()

它有效,但我也希望结果行中有UserEmail

我将如何实现这一目标?

1 个答案:

答案 0 :(得分:6)

session.query(User, UserEmail).join(UserEmail).filter(...)

结果是(User, UserEmail)

的元组